📌 1. 数据库基础概念

  • 数据库是结构化数据的集合,用于高效存储和管理信息
  • 常见类型:关系型数据库(如MySQL、PostgreSQL) vs 非关系型数据库(如MongoDB、Redis)
  • 核心功能:数据持久化、事务处理、并发控制
数据库基础

📚 2. SQL语法入门

  • SELECT、INSERT、UPDATE、DELETE四大操作
  • JOIN语法实现多表关联查询(INNER JOIN / LEFT JOIN)
  • 索引优化与查询执行计划分析
SQL语法

🛠 3. 数据库设计规范

  • 实体-关系模型(ERD)设计工具推荐
  • 第三范式(3NF)与反范式设计权衡
  • 数据库安全:用户权限管理与加密策略
数据库设计

📈 4. 实战案例

  • 使用Python连接MySQL数据库(import mysql.connector
  • 通过Node.js操作MongoDB(mongodb模块)
  • 数据库性能调优技巧:缓存机制与分库分表
数据库实战

🔗扩展阅读:数据库进阶教程 | 深入学习索引优化与分布式数据库架构